The science behind crystal-clear pool water
When people describe a pool as “crystal-clear,” they usually notice three things right away:
- Clarity — the water looks transparent and bright
- Cleanliness — the pool appears free of debris or cloudiness
- Balance — the water feels pleasant and properly maintained
Behind that clear appearance is a mix of science and daily operational discipline. In general, pools stay clear when water is continuously circulated, filtered, and chemically balanced. These three elements work together.
Circulation keeps water moving
Still water can allow particles to settle and reduce overall freshness. Pool circulation systems help move water through treatment and filtration processes so that the entire body of water is managed consistently.
Good circulation supports:
- More even distribution of sanitizing agents
- Better removal of fine particles
- Reduced stagnation in corners and less-used areas
- A more uniform swimming environment
For guests, the result is simple: the pool looks cleaner and feels more inviting.
Filtration removes what the eye may miss
A pool can look calm on the surface while still collecting sunscreen residue, dust, leaves, and microscopic particles. Filtration helps capture that unwanted material before it builds up enough to affect water clarity.
In practical terms, filtration is one of the main reasons clear water stays clear. Without it, particles accumulate, light scatters differently in the water, and that sparkling look fades quickly.
Water balance supports comfort and cleanliness
Water balance is the chemistry side of pool care. The goal is to keep the water in a condition that supports sanitation, comfort, and clarity.
Balanced pool water generally helps:
- Sanitizers work effectively
- Surfaces stay in better condition
- Water remain comfortable for swimmers
- Cloudiness and scaling stay under control
This is the part guests rarely see, yet it has a major effect on the swim experience. When the chemistry is right, the pool feels refreshingly simple: get in, cool off, relax.
